Description

This stunning Barossa Shiraz combines some very potent and respected vineyards - namely the iconic Hoffmann Dallwitz block, the Dimchurch Home Old vineyard and Asbroek's Old Vine vineyard in Kalimna.

It's a fascinating wine, finding detail power and and gamey-ness from these ancient vineyard sources. Young Callum Powell has nailed this release.

The control of tannin and precision in picking times of these distinct parcels makes for an exciting, idiosyncratic and perfectly cellar-worthy expression of this great Shiraz-producing region.

95 points
"This is quite potent but still manages a sense of freshness and prettiness. Scents of ripe plum, ginger biscuit, cumin and cardamom in a big way, bloody meat, black tea, new leather and anise. Evocative. The palate shows off rich, dense fruit characters, intense black plum, cola, more gingery notes, that similar riff of curry spices, strong black tea feel to the fine but firm tannin profile and some bergamot and bay leaf to finish. Feels quite Italianate in a way – an almost robust sangiovese-esque profile, and good for it. But still, the beating heart of Barossa is is writ large. Tremendous."
- Mike Bennie (The Wine Front)

Agricola

Agricola Vintners, led by Callum Powell, marks a new chapter in the Powell family's history in the Barossa Valley. After working alongside his father, Dave Powell of Torbreck, Callum now creates his own legacy, sourcing fruit from family vineyards and renowned sites like Hoffmann.

Callum’s winemaking journey started in childhood and includes valuable experiences in the Rhône Valley with Jean-Louis Chave. This background instills a deep respect for terroir in his work in Barossa and Eden Valleys.

At Agricola Vintners, Callum focuses on Shiraz, using minimal intervention to let the fruit shine. His wines blend grapes from exceptional vineyards, resulting in complex, vibrant flavors without heavy oak influence.

Callum employs 100% whole bunch fermentation and natural processes, maturing wines on gross lees for 12 months. This approach produces bright, expressive wines that capture the essence of the Barossa with a fresh perspective.
